【轉】在Windows 7上搭建Python開發環境:Eclipse+Pydev

如下內容來自:php

http://blog.imfickle.com/?p=24 html

 

由於項目須要,我須要在裝有Windows 7的新筆記本上安裝一套Python的開發集成環境。由於Python 3.0改動很大,並且目前版本的Django與Python 3.0 有兼容問題,因此選擇了Python 2.6。IDE 對比了一下,仍是選用Eclipse + Pydev 。說實在的,在Windows 上開發 Python 和 Ruby的應用,遠遠沒有 MAC OS X和 Ubuntu Linux上爽。java

我所須要的安裝環境:python

  • Windows 7.0 Ultimate 64BIT 中文版(Ver 6.1 7600)
  • JDK 6 U17 64BIT for windows
  • Python 2.6.4
  • Eclipse 3.5.1 64bit for Windows
  • Pydev plug-in for Eclipse

整個安裝過程仍是比較順利的,具體過程以下:windows

1.下載Python 2.6.4並安裝, Python 主頁http://www.python.org/downloads 不過如今被GFW和諧了,能夠訪問http://www.python.org/ftp/python/(很奇怪的是python.com是個色情網站不被GFW,卻封了Python.org)。eclipse

2.由於Windows 7是64bit,因此下載並安裝64bit JDK (http://java.sun.com/javase/downloads/widget/jdk6.jsp) 平臺選擇Windows X64。jsp

3.下載Eclipse 3.5.1 64bit for Windows ,地址(http://download.eclipse.org/eclipse/downloads/drops/R-3.5.1-200909170800/download.php?dropFile=eclipse-SDK-3.5.1-win32-x86_64.zip)。解壓到喜歡的路徑便可。測試

接下來就是配置 Eclipse了。網站

1)啓動Eclipse>Preferences, 在Preferences 窗口左側菜單,選擇Install Update/Availabe Software Site操作系統

打開Eclipse Preference 配置窗口

打開Eclipse Preferences 配置窗口

2)點擊Add,增長一個更新站點Name:Pydev Location:http://www.pydev.org/updates,而後確認OK:

增長Pydev更新站點

增長Pydev更新站點

3)返回Preferences界面,能夠看到已經增長了更新站點,確認OK:

確認已經添加的Pytev更新站點

確認已經添加的Pytev更新站點

4)在Eclipse菜單欄點擊Help>Install New Software…進入Install界面,在Work with:下拉框選擇加入的Pydev站點,點Next下一步:

選擇Pydev站點,Next下一步

選擇Pydev站點,Next下一步

5)Install界面列出將安裝的插件,繼續Next,而後贊成協議,點OK開始安裝:

要安裝的Pydev 插件

要安裝的Pydev 插件

接受安裝協議

接受安裝協議

開始安裝Pydev

開始安裝Pydev

6)安裝完畢後,提示重啓Eclipse,確認重啓:

Yes,確認重啓Eclipse

Yes,確認重啓Eclipse

7)重啓Eclipse後,再進入Preferences界面,在左側菜單欄,選擇Pydev>Interpreter-Python進行Python解釋器的配置。若是操做系統已經安裝了Python,可是點擊Auto config 仍然找不到的話,須要手工添加。點擊New…。在Select Interpretor界面中輸入解釋器名和解釋器Python.exe的路徑,我裝的是Python2.6,路徑在D:\Python26下。

配置Python解釋器

配置Python解釋器

選擇庫文件確認

選擇庫文件確認

返回Preferences界面確認配置

返回Preferences界面確認配置

8)至此Python環境已經搭建好,能夠新建工程測試一下環境是否正常。在Eclipse主界面點擊File>New>Project…

新建工程

新建工程

9)在工程嚮導中,選擇工程類型Pydev>Pydev Project:

選擇Python工程類型

選擇Python工程類型

命名Project,工程類型選擇Python,選擇Python的版本,Finish確認

命名Project,工程類型選擇Python,選擇Python的版本,Finish確認

成功新建工程

成功新建工程

10)若是工程建立後不是在Pydev視圖下,能夠在Eclipse主界面菜單欄中點擊Window>Open Perspective>Other… ,選擇Pydev視圖。

選擇其它Perspective界面

選擇其它Perspective界面

在視圖選擇窗口,選擇Pydev

在視圖選擇窗口,選擇Pydev

11)在工程中新建一個Python Package(包),右鍵點擊src, New>Pydev Package,選擇源文件路徑及輸入包名:

建立一個Python包

建立一個Python包

12)在_init_.py,輸入print (「Hello World」),按F9便可看到輸出結果,說明開發環境安裝成功!

Hello World! 安裝成功

Hello World! 安裝成功

結語,若是安裝過程當中遇到問題能夠參考http://pydev.org/manual.html,裏面有很詳盡的描述。能夠說在Windows 7上構建這個Python開發環境仍是很順利的。

相關文章
相關標籤/搜索